> I am wondering if anyone know how to get around these errors when I
> try to compile ipportfw.c (used in IP Masquerading)

Are you trying to compile the ipportfw utility, which is used with 2.0
kernels, but you're using a 2.2 kernel?  It won't work.

> Alternatively, is there a binary that will work for me somewhere?

No, but the new ipmasqadm utility (which performs the function of
ipportfw in 2.2) is what you are going to want.

    http://juanjox.kernelnotes.org/#ipmasqadm
